In this discussion you are to develop five questions that could be used in an employment interview to help uncover the interviewee’s talents. Keep these guidelines in mind as you develop your questions:

Avoid questions that are not work-related (for example, "What are your hobbies?")

Strive for open-ended questions. A close-ended question is one that can be answered in a single word or very few words. For example, "Do you like to work in teams?" This type of question is easily answered with a "yes" or "no." An improvement to this could be "Tell us about when you had to deal with conflict within your team and how you helped to resolve it."

Avoid surface-level questions. For example, "Please tell me some of your strengths or weaknesses."

Discuss the reasoning behind your development of the questions you posted and explain what you hope to gain in regards to the candidate’s background/experience.
